Sony has unveiled nine titles joining the PS Plus Extra and Premium libraries this June, headlined by FBC: Firebreak, set to debut directly on the service June 17, 2025, and the return of Battlefield 2042.
Subscribers will also gain access to Five Nights at Freddy’s: Help Wanted 2 and We Love Katamari Reroll + Royal Reverie on launch day. Premium members receive an extra perk with the addition of the retro gem Deus Ex: The Conspiracy to the Classics Catalog. The full lineup arriving June 17 includes:
- FBC: Firebreak (PS5)
- Battlefield 2042 (PS5, PS4)
- Five Nights at Freddy’s: Help Wanted 2 (PS5)
- theHunter: Call of the Wilds (PS4)
- We Love Katamari Reroll + Royal Reverie (PS5, PS4)
- Eiyuden Chronicles: Hundred Heroes (PS5, PS4)
- Train Sim World 5 (PS5, PS4)
- Endless Dungeon (PS5, PS4)
- Deus Ex: The Conspiracy (PS5, PS4) – Exclusive to PS Plus Premium
While FBC: Firebreak offers fresh excitement, Battlefield 2042’s inclusion may underwhelm. The title previously served as a marquee PS Plus Essential free game in March 2023, meaning many subscribers already own it. This marks the second consecutive month featuring a Battlefield franchise entry, following May’s addition of Battlefield V – another title previously offered through Essential before the tiered system’s debut.
FBC: Firebreak’s launch-day availability remains the month’s standout feature, especially with developer Remedy outlining substantial post-release content plans. The survival horror title’s imminent updates could enhance its appeal for cooperative gameplay enthusiasts.
